Next-Generation DVD

  • High-definition video, higher capacity with blue laser technology

  • But two competing formats

  • 2/19/08 - Toshiba Announces Discontinuation of HD DVD Business

Blu-ray - CES 1/2008

  • 1/08 - Warner Bros. goes exclusive Blu-ray in 5/08

  • Blu-ray studios: Disney, Fox, Lionsgate, MGM, Sony,  Warner

  • HD DVD studios: Paramount, Universal, DreamWorks

  • Blu-ray sales: Blu-ray titles outsold HD DVD 2-to-1 in U.S., 3-to-1 in Europe in 2007

  • Blu-ray has 85% of global hardware sales (including PS3)

  • Blu-ray players: 500,000 playback devices, 3 million PS3 end 2007; increase to 6 million in 2008

  • PS3 first year (to 11/07) - 200 software titles released 
        more than 60 million pieces of content downloaded from PLAYSTATION Network worldwide

HD DVD - CES 2007

  • HD DVD sales: nearly 1 million dedicated HD DVD players sold in North America in 2007
        more than 400 titles available in U.S., more than 1,000 titles worldwide

  • 1/13/07 - Toshiba cut entry-level HD-A3 to $149.99, from $299

  • All players support picture-in-picture (PiP), Internet connectivity - “second look” for fans

  • “300” (Warner) - first PiP director’s commentary, also  “Heroes” (Universal) and “Transformers” (Paramount) 

  • “The Bourne Ultimatum,” “Heroes: Season 1,” “Transformers” – downloadable content, continually updated

2006 / 2007

  • Blu-ray: ~ 1M consoles '06, mostly Sony PS3

  • HD DVD: ~ 175K players, 100K Xbox HD DVD add-on

Blu-ray Disc (BD)

   

  • Championed by Sony and Panasonic

  • Strong support from the consumer electronics and computer industries

  • More aggressive step forward

  • 25 GB per layer and 50 GB for a DL disc

  • www.blu-raydisc.com

Profiles:

  • Profile 1.0 (Grace Period Profile): 
        Base available on all Blu-ray models before 11/1/2007,  no secondary video decoder or Internet connection.
  • Profile 1.1 (Final Standard Profile or "Bonus View"): 
        Add secondary picture-in-picture (PiP) video and audio, plus 256 MB local storage (mandatory after 11/1/07)
        Discs should play normally on 1.0 players for movie playback and traditional bonus features
  • Profile 2.0 (or "BD-Live"): 
        Adds 1 GB of local storage capability, plus Internet connection (optional)
  • Sony updated PlayStation 3 to Profile 1.1 on 12/17/07

Warner Total Hi Def (THD) -- Cancelled

       

  • Two-sided disc: One HD DVD and the other Blu-ray
  • Each side single layer or dual layers 
  • HD DVD 15 GB or 30 GB,  Blu-ray 25 GB or 50 GB
  • 2nd half 2007 -- cancelled
  • www.warnerbros.com


Copy Protection -- AACS

  • Movies locked down with extensive layers of copy protection technology

  • Set-top high-def DVD players will display HD picture only on displays that support HDMI interface

  • Titles may permit display at lower resolution on older analog displays

  • www.aacsla.com

PC Drives / Burners


  • Originally for data backup

  • Can't play back HD discs on any old PC
  • Full HD playback requires significant upgrades or a new system
        Need good performance, updated drivers for HD decoding
        Need secure digital connection (HDMI) 
            with hardware support in both video card and display

Memorex SimpleSave Back-Up DVDs for Photos and Music (due 4/08 **CES)

   

  • Automatic, all-in-one back-up for photos and music from PC to DVD disc
  • Optical disc with recording media plus pre-recorded software
        Each disc has 4.5GB of capacity, to back up some 2,200 photos or 1,000 songs
  • Insert SimpleSave disc into PC's DVD drive
        Back-up software launches automatically from the disc, no installation required
        Automatically find, organize and back up photos or music
        Saves selected file types from PC to the same SimpleSave disc
        When disc is full, software prompts to insert another disc
  • No additional software or recording media required, no need to configure software
        Can use advanced options to designate file types to be located and saved

Hard Coat Surfaces

  • Hard coat surfaces resist scratching and are easier to clean by just wiping with a cloth

  • Originally developed for the new high-def DVD formats

  • Now available for DVD and CD

LightScribe Media

  • Flip over the disc in the drive tray

  • Uses laser to write the label.

  • Not printing in color, result is a sepia effect.

DYMO - DiscPainter CD/DVD Printer (10/07)

       

  • Full-color, high quality printing directly on inkjet printable discs in minutes
  • RadialPrint Technology prints as disc spins, from edge to hub
  • Prints on all inkjet-printable CDs, DVDs (full sized, 120 mm), and mini discs (80 mm)
  • Prints on full-coverage / hub-printable discs (to inner edge of center hole)
        and non hub-printable discs (larger unprintable inner plastic ring)
  • Print speed from 30 seconds (simple text/design, Fast mode)
        to 3 minutes (more complex design, Best quality)
  • Recommend glossy inkjet-printable or water-resistant inkjet-printable discs
        Glossy discs have a lustrous, shiny surface, often water-resistant
        Matte discs have a dull, flat surface, with softened appearance
  • DiscPainter printer software for Mac or PC - Select as print driver
        Print from any application, such as Adobe Illustrator or Photoshop
        Set paper size to match size of disc, margins 0
            Standard (120 mm, 4.7") disc, paper size 120 mm wide x 120 mm high
            Mini (80 mm, 3.15") disc, paper size 80 mm wide x 80 mm high.
  • Includes Discus for DYMO software for creating disc designs

            Print properties

  • Print Quality/Speed: 
        Fast/Draft 600 dpi (two nozzle passes) -- good for simple text
        Normal 600 dpi (eight nozzle passes)
        Best 1200 dpi (eight nozzle passes)
  • Ink Density: 1 - 5 for matte discs, 6 & 7 for glossy
        8 & 9 for colored (non-white) discs such as silver inkjet printable
  • Single Ink Cartridge system in full color - DYMO part number 1738252
        Prints about 100 discs with one cartridge (Normal quality, ink density 5)
        Ink status light: yellow when ink level below 20%, red below 5%
  • 4.33" H x 10.62" L x 5.71" W (110 mm x 270 mm x 145 mm), 2.65 lbs (1.2 kg)
